Mercurial > hg > Members > tatsuki > functionaljava-master > core
comparison src/test/java/fj/data/TestTreeMap.java @ 0:fe80c1edf1be
add getLoop
author | tatsuki |
---|---|
date | Fri, 20 Mar 2015 21:04:03 +0900 |
parents | |
children |
comparison
equal
deleted
inserted
replaced
-1:000000000000 | 0:fe80c1edf1be |
---|---|
1 package fj.data; | |
2 | |
3 import fj.Ord; | |
4 import fj.P2; | |
5 import org.junit.Test; | |
6 | |
7 import java.util.ArrayList; | |
8 | |
9 /** | |
10 * Created by MarkPerry on 2/06/2014. | |
11 */ | |
12 public class TestTreeMap { | |
13 | |
14 @Test | |
15 public void testLargeInserts() { | |
16 // check that inserting a large number of items performs ok | |
17 // taken from https://code.google.com/p/functionaljava/issues/detail?id=31 and | |
18 // https://github.com/functionaljava/functionaljava/pull/13/files | |
19 final int n = 10000; | |
20 TreeMap<Integer, String> m = TreeMap.empty(Ord.intOrd); | |
21 for (int i = 0; i < n; i++) { | |
22 m = m.set(i, "abc " + i); | |
23 } | |
24 } | |
25 | |
26 } |